Santos

On 1 March 2019, Felipe Jonatan signed a five-year contract with Santos, for a rumoured fee of R$ 6 million. He made his debut for the club the following day, starting in a 3–2 home win against Oeste for the year's Campeonato Paulista. Felipe Jonatan scored his first goal for ''Peixe'' on 28 April 2019, netting his team's second in a 2–1 away defeat of Grêmio. A backup to

International career

On 20 September 2019, Felipe Jonatan was called up to the Brazil national under-23 team for friendlies against
